Challenges of the World

As a chemical engineer, industrial chemist and food scientist, you will be working on some of the most important problems that confront society today.

These problems include:

  • How will our cities and towns secure reliable supplies of fresh drinking water
  • Where will we find clean and renewable sources of energy and tackle the problems of climate change?
  • How will we increase the nutrient content of foods from limited resources?
  • How will we produce the latest drubs and pharmaceuticals so that they are available and affordable to all who need them?
  • How will we manage and process the volumes of waste generated each and every day and convert this into renewable resources?
